What is Copper Alloy Die Casting?

Copper alloy die casting is like the Swiss Army knife of manufacturing processes. In essence, it involves pouring molten copper alloys into a mold to create intricate and durable parts. The Allure of Copper Alloys

First off, let's talk about the star of the show: copper alloys! These materials combine copper with other metals, such as zinc, tin, or nickel, to enhance their properties. Think of them as a superhero team-up—each metal bringing its unique strengths to the table. The result? A perfect blend of conductivity, corrosion resistance, and mechanical strength.

Why Choose Copper Alloy Die Casting?

Jumping into the benefits, one can't help but notice the efficiency factor. Copper alloy die casting allows for rapid production of complex shapes, which can save manufacturers both time and money. Plus, the surface finish is often smoother compared to other methods, reducing the need for further machining. Talk about a win-win!

Challenges to Consider

However, it's not all sunshine and rainbows. The die casting process requires specialized equipment and expertise. Additionally, the initial setup costs can be higher compared to other manufacturing methods. But once you're in the groove, the long-term benefits often outweigh these concerns.
